QUERI Dissemination Coordinator Diane Hanks talks Alex Young, MD, about his recent work helping Veterans with serious mental illness better manage their weight by using web-based interventions and peer coaching. Dr. Young is a psychiatrist and Associate Director of the HSR&D <a href="https://www.cshiip.research.va.gov" target="_blank">Center for the Study of Healthcare Innovation, Implementation and Policy </a>at the VA Greater Los Angeles Healthcare System.
